Astute Group announces the signing of a multi-million-pound, multi-year supply chain agreement with Edinburgh Instruments, a UK-based manufacturer of spectrometer and gas sensor solutions.
Edinburgh Instruments is a UK business with its global headquarters in Livingston, Scotland. It is a global leader in the research, development, and manufacturing of spectroscopic instrumentation that has been operating for over 50 years, with a reputation for quality and innovation. Edinburgh Instruments primarily designs and manufactures bespoke spectroscopic systems for various spectroscopy markets, including Photoluminescence, Raman, UV-Vis and Transient Absorption.
